Error message: Your maximum disk usage quota has been reached

There is an error message:Your maximum disk usage quota has been reached. usage=15808MB quota=10000MB user=admin. The search was not run. Use the Job Manager to delete some of your saved search results. SearchId=rt_admin_admin_windows_dG9wIDEwIHByb2Nlc3MgYnkgYXZnIGNwdSBsb2Fk_rt_1308707481.4497.Can someone tell me is there any best solution to solve this problem?

I'd say it would be to go into the Job Manager and delete some of the results you have saved as an admin.
